Scottville commission tables ORV discussion; wants more public input

July 7, 2014

By Rob Alway. Editor-in-Chief.  SCOTTVILLE — Three months ago the Scottville City Commission was asked to consider passing an Off Road Vehicle ordinance. The commission sent out surveys in the city’s newsletter, asking for feedback from residents. Only 34 people responded. Of those, 20 were in favor and 14 were against.
